Detailed Engineering Specifications

Trusted by engineers across multiple sectors, this Aluminum 6061 stock sheet, with dimensions of 0.183" thickness, 26" length, and 25" width, is a cornerstone for demanding pulling and lifting operations. Aluminum 6061 is a precipitation-hardened alloy, offering excellent strength, good corrosion resistance, and superior weldability, making it suitable for fabricated structures. Its workability allows for intricate designs and modifications in dynamic load-bearing scenarios. This specific sheet configuration is optimized for applications where lightweight yet durable components are paramount.

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Using standard fasteners on a high-strength alloy without considering load transfer.Employ high-strength, corrosion-resistant fasteners (e.g., stainless steel or similarly rated alloys) and ensure proper torque values are applied to prevent premature failure.
Inadequate edge preparation or chamfering for welding, leading to weld defects.Thoroughly clean all edges and apply appropriate beveling (e.g., V-groove or J-groove) prior to welding to ensure full penetration and structural integrity.
